Rate is one of the nation’s top retail mortgage lenders, delivering a seamless, tech-driven experience that helps customers reach their homeownership and financial goals. Founded in 2000 and based in Chicago, Rate is licensed in all 50 states and D.C. and has helped over 2 million homeowners with a wide range of loan products, competitive rates and personalized service. With 5,000+ employees across 300+ offices and 12+ subsidiaries, Rate’s Loan Officers rank among the best in the country. From purchases and refinances to tapping into equity, Rate makes financing faster, simpler and less stressful. Our technology — including Same Day Mortgage, the Rate App, FlashClose℠, MyAccount and the Language Access Program — has earned recognition from HousingWire, Scotsman Guide, NerdWallet, the Chicago Tribune and Crain’s Chicago Business. Rate! is building a winning team to reinvent the mortgage experience through innovation, technology and a relentless focus on providing industry leading mortgage products and superlative customer service. The Counsel, Compensation will embrace these efforts by acting as the legal representative to the fast-paced employee recruitment team, working closely with Rate\'s HR, finance and compliance teams on contract, compensation, regulatory and employment matters as well as other special projects. The ideal candidate will be eager to learn, able to work independently, solve problems creatively, prioritize relentlessly, exercise business judgement soundly, and operate with a sense of urgency to get things done. This position plays a key role in the growth engine of our business. In addition to being part of a larger cross-functional team, this role is part of a close-knit legal team working together and improving itself through shared learning and "lifts each other up." The team is fully remote but highly collaborative.
